Model:AI3-17
Three Burner induction cooker
1) Voltage :220V
2) Power: LEFT UP 1800W, LEFT DOWN 1200W, RIGHT 2000W
3) Built-in and table top type
4) China glass (Polished)
5) Crystal Glass size : Diameter 530mm
6) Metal case
7) Each zone timer
8) Child safety lock function
9) Auto off function
10) Residual heat warning
11) Touch control
12) USD $90
It is suitable for stewed chicken, rice noodles in casserole, bibimbap in stone pot, casserole rice, tinfoil flower armour, spicy hot pot, chicken rice, etc. it has faster heat transfer speed, higher temperature and more time saving.
